Mixed quasi invex equilibrium problems

Abstract
We introduce a new class of equilibrium problems, known as
mixed quasi invex equilibrium (or
equilibrium-like) problems. This class of invex
equilibrium problems includes equilibrium
problems, variational inequalities, and
variational-like inequalities as special cases. Several iterative
schemes for solving invex equilibrium problems are suggested and
analyzed using the auxiliary principle technique. It is shown
that the convergence of these iterative schemes requires either
pseudomonotonicity or partially relaxed strong monotonicity,
which are weaker conditions than the previous ones. As special
cases, we also obtained the correct forms of the algorithms for
solving variational-like inequalities, which have been considered
in the setting of convexity. In fact, our results represent
significant and important refinements of the previously known
results.
